3. Argos

Argos is one of the most reputable and established retailers, has a policy of price matching that guarantees its customers get the best deal for their money. Argos also believes in transparency and trust, encouraging feedback from customers to create an enjoyable relationship with its customers.

Argos was previously known as Green Shield Stamps and began trading in 1973. The company is most famous for its high-end catalog stores which customers fill out a form with the catalogue number of the desired item. Customers could also make use of the Quick Pay kiosk to pay for their goods and pick them from the storeroom.

Since Sainsbury's purchased the company, numerous standalone Argos stores have been converted to Sainsbury's Click and Collect points. The company currently operates a chain that has more than 650 stores in England, Wales, and Northern Ireland.

6. Home Bargains

Home Bargains, a UK discount retailer, has 506 stores in the UK that offer general merchandise that is branded by Home Bargains at low prices. Tom Morris founded it in 1976 in Liverpool. Morris started his business according to reports with a bank loan.

The company is proud to provide top brands at reasonable prices. Customers will find a vast assortment of cleaning products, and pantry essentials such as baked beans, rice, pasta and much more. The chain also stocks fresh fruits and vegetables.

One thing to remember when shopping at Home Bargains is that their inventory rotates frequently. Home Bargains states that the largest stores usually replenished before 7am, which is why it's recommended to shop earlier. The price tag will show whether the item is in stock or not.

7. Marks and Spencer

M&S is a major department store chain in the United Kingdom. It offers a range of clothing, furniture, and home items under its own private-label brands. The food division is an important component of the business.

M&S has a long-standing tradition of focusing on quality, particularly in regards to customer service. In the early 20th century, it was one of the first stores to allow customers to return items they did not want and receive a full cash refund.

M&S has opened many new stores in the last few years. In the last year alone, the retailer opened new or refurbished stores in Purley Way, Croydon, White Rose Centre, Leeds, Liverpool ONE, and Stockport. Each new Marks and Spencer store is specifically designed for families living in the area. They have food halls that resemble market style and free parking, among other amenities.
